Worfje 15 November 2011 15:16

The serial port is not emulated by WinFellow... :(

The near black screen is the result of an endless loop when waiting for the serial port transmit buffer to become empty. :nervous

Let's see how much work it is to get this serial port emulation going. :cool

Worfje 15 November 2011 16:37

1 Attachment(s)
After setting bit 13 (transmit buffer empty) of register SERDATR to 1, WinFellow is able to boot the AROS ADF-image. This results in attached screenshot.

I had no luck booting the AROS rom-image. It keeps on resetting for some reason.

Worfje 16 November 2011 21:20

I would like the AROS rom to work with WinFellow, but WinFellow does not yet support extended ROMs (like applied in CDTV and CD32).

From Toni I understood that booting the first AROS rom (so only the first 512Kb) should already show something usefull, but with the latest snapshot of WinFellow it keeps rebooting or results in a purple screen (depending on selecting 68000 or 68020).

Next to this, it seems that the rom only supports trackdisk loading. This was stated here.

So, I could use some help on the status of the AROS rom and how it should respond when only using the first 512Kb of the two ROM's.

Toni Wilen 16 November 2011 21:33

I meant lots of debugging stuff will be written to serial port before it crashes or hangs. I recommend writing all bytes written to SERDAT to a file. Serial log makes debugging much easier.

Nothing will appear on screen because graphics.library and intuition.library is in extended ROM :)

Most autoconfig hardware is supported, including bootable harddrive controllers, that page is totally obsolete.
